Summary
Decisions
about managing animal and zoonotic disease risks associated with
the international trade in animals and animal products are inevitably
made in the face of varying degrees of uncertainty. The risk analysis
framework of the Office International des Épizooties (OIE:
World organisation for animal health) provides a structured approach
that facilitates the identification, assessment, management and
communication of these risks. By ensuring that an analysis is transparent
and subjected to scientific review, stakeholders and trading partners
can be assured that a reasonable level of objectivity is obtained,
that the measures adopted are appropriate and that international
obligations, outlined in the Agreement on the Application of Sanitary
and Phytosanitary Measures of the World Trade Organization, are
fulfilled.
